View DetailsAbout Amcor PLC (AMCR)
Amcor plc, together with its subsidiaries, develops and produces packaging solutions for nutrition, health, beauty, and wellness categories in Europe, North America, Latin America, and the Asia Pacific. Its products include apparel, applicators, bags... and bulk bags, bottles and vials, building materials, canisters and jerrycans, drinking cups, films and laminates, jars, lids, tapes and adhesives, trays, tubes, wipes packaging solutions, and miscellaneous and accessories, as well as tubs and pots. The company's Global Flexible Packaging Solutions segment develops and supplies flexible packaging; and supplies polymer resin, aluminum, and fiber based flexible packaging solutions. Its Global Rigid Packaging Solutions segment manufactures rigid packaging containers, closures, dispensing and pharma delivery devices, and related products. The company sells its products through its direct sales force. Amcor plc was incorporated in 1926 and is headquartered in Zurich, Switzerland. Read more
